Output 511423d3e13e98efc40ddd09f161bc8beb5a4e6ef191d1d83cc669f734e57aed:1

value
1580458000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c288b77f9fccdbd5fe042be329aff7cc5b7ba051 OP_EQUALVERIFY OP_CHECKSIG
address
1JjbsTvrAjvYx6Uc3oGJFiAm7q4euQjgA3
transaction
511423d3e13e98efc40ddd09f161bc8beb5a4e6ef191d1d83cc669f734e57aed
confirmations
694442
spent
true